STEVENSON'S PICTURES.

There was a n exceptionally large at. tendance at the Town Hall on Wednesday evening" whem a (magnificent programme was screened. In the dxa- ,[ matic section pride of place must be , e given to " Zigomar," which was una doubtedly ore of the finest dramatic ~ films yet shown in Lawrence, and its ,t general excellence was freely ccanmen- ,. ted upon. It is a very cleverly por- .. trayed detective Btor\', in which i lightning changes and clever disL . guises on the part of both oi the t principal criminal and* detective are a ~ feature. " Billy's Stratagem" a nd ''An Aeroplane Elopement " were a dramas that also received a very t (lettering reception. Comic and other y films were well represented, the whole h programme. being received with mjuch ~ enthusiasm.' The following, programme L . will be screened next Wednesday evo- ,. ning:—"The Wreck of the Delhi," ~ " The Heart of Nichcttc," " Pathe's Australian Gazette," " The Little s I widow," "Captain Barnacle—Diploe mat," " Seal Fishing, Newfoundland," ; " 'Tis a n 111-wind that Blows no ( , Good," " Bill and the Lions," " A t Flash in the Night," and " A Near 0 Tragedy."
